Don't Doubt Me Profile

Don't Doubt Me is a 5 year old bay mare. Don't Doubt Me is trained by W P Hillis, at Matamata and owned by Mrs M E A Evans.

Don't Doubt Me’s last race event was at 22/09/2019 and it has not been nominated for any upcoming race.

Don't Doubt Me Racing Form

Career form is 1 wins, 3 seconds, 3 thirds from 12 starts with a lifetime career prize money of $26,815.

With a 8% Win Percentage and 58% Place Percentage. Don't Doubt Me's last race event was at Pukekohe Park.

Exposed form for its last starts is 5-3-2-2-4.
